The hacking group has attacked various government and non government sites during the course which includes Sony Corporation, the U.S. Senate and the Central Intelligence Agency.
The hacking group in its last Twitter post which was released on June 25 said, “Our planned 50 day cruise has expired, and we must now sail into the distance.” They also added, “This is our final release.”
The hacking group LulzSec came into limelight after making many attacks and in the past week they also joined hands with the much established hacking group ‘Anonymous’. Anonymous consists of hundreds of hackers in its team from various different countries.
Attacks of hacking group
The hacking groups also attacked websites of PayPal unit, Visa Inc and EBay Inc. The hacking activists also did a hostile attack on the website of Wikileaks, who has posted the secret and important documents on their website.
It also attacked and intruded the website of Sony PlayStation Network and stole the personal data of more than 100 million accounts in April which made the company to shut its services for almost five weeks.
LulzSec also attacked the public website of CIA. The hacking group claimed the responsibility of the attacked. One of the CIA officials who was investigating the incident said that the hacking group also wrote “We don't like the U.S. government very much” on the website.
The hacktivists also reportedly attacked the website of Nintendo Co.'s computers however, a Japan-based Company, Kyoto said that the attack was an unsuccessful one.
Atlanta chapter of InfraGard, which is an information sharing agency and have its affiliation with the FBI also featured in the afflicted list.
